  5. That_One_Kane_Guy

    Personally I think that VR training is insufficient for determining weapon preference, since in my experience your performance in a controlled environment against stationary, un-upgraded targets vs. in a real-world scenario is significantly different.

    I'd honestly suggest creating a character on both factions and trying each out for the first ~15 levels with the starter weapons only. This should give you a good immersion into the weapon archetypes for each faction so you can make a more informed decision. We can only give you the barest of hints as to what you would prefer, but you will know what is 'comfortable' for you. You can always delete the char if you don't like the faction.

  6. Campagne

    I'd say you should probably choose the TR.

    All things being equal time to kill is often pretty much identical for respective equivalent weapons, and the game inherently favours higher RoFs overall. Plus there are a small handful of TR-specific goodies that anyone would want to have, like the Striker for AA, and a very good MAX.

  9. ZDarkShadowsZ

    Play both!

    Make a character for both TR and NC. Go to VR and see if you like the feel of how some of the weapons fire on the dummies or against a wall. See if you like how quickly they can take out targets (and maybe even how they sound). Don't forget to take a look at the faction-specific vehicles too.

    I main TR but I have 2 NC alts and 1 VS. I love the fact as TR I can paint spray with many of their weapons but they don't hit as hard, so those extra bullets in the mag really do help. When playing NC, I tend to take more care in how and when to shoot. Weapons do more damage but they fire the slowest of all 3 factions.
